“Increasing Adoption of Sustainable and Recyclable Materials”
- The global hot fill packaging market is experiencing a significant trend toward the adoption of sustainable and recyclable materials, driven by consumer demand and regulatory pressures for eco-friendly packaging solutions
- Technologies such as lightweight polyethylene terephthalate (PET) and polypropylene (PP) are being prioritized for their recyclability and ability to withstand high temperatures without compromising product integrity
- Companies are innovating with biodegradable and bio-based plastics to reduce environmental impact, aligning with global sustainability goals and circular economy initiatives
- For instances, in April 2024, Amcor introduced a one-liter PET bottle made from 100% post-consumer recycled (PCR) content for carbonated soft drinks, supporting sustainability goals and meeting consumer demand for greener packaging
- This trend enhances the appeal of hot fill packaging for environmentally conscious consumers and strengthens brand reputation in competitive markets
